Aller au contenu

Le fournisseur google vous permet d’utiliser les modèles Google AI. Il vous donne accès

  1. Ouvrez Google AI Studio et créez une nouvelle clé API.

  2. Mettez à jour le fichier .env avec la clé API.

    .env
    GEMINI_API_KEY=...
  3. Trouvez l’identifiant du modèle dans la documentation Gemini et utilisez-le dans votre script ou CLI avec le fournisseur google.

    ...
    const model = genAI.getGenerativeModel({
    model: "gemini-1.5-pro-latest",
    });
    ...

    puis utilisez l’identifiant du modèle dans votre script.

    script({ model: "google:gemini-1.5-pro-latest" });

Aliases

The following model aliases are attempted by default in GenAIScript.

AliasModel identifier
largegemini-1.5-flash-latest
smallgemini-1.5-flash-latest
visiongemini-1.5-flash-latest
longgemini-1.5-flash-latest
reasoninggemini-2.0-flash-thinking-exp-1219
reasoning_smallgemini-2.0-flash-thinking-exp-1219
embeddingstext-embedding-004

Limitations

  • Uses OpenAI compatibility layer
  • listModels
  • logprobs (and top logprobs) ignored
  • Ignore prediction of output tokens
  • Seed ignored
  • Tools implemented as fallback tools automatically.
  • topLogprobs